May 7th, 2009 — News

North American football broadcaster GolTV has acquired the rights for the German Bundesliga in the US and Canada until the end of the 2011-12 season.
GolTV has been the rights-holder in the territories since 2006-07, prior to which Fox Soccer Channel (FSC) held them.
Gol chief executive Enzo Francescoli said the Bundesliga was one of the most popular football leagues with North American fans.
GolTV’s other top football rights in the region include Spain’s La Liga. Rival FSC has the English Premier League, Italy’s Serie A, and will next season take over broadcasting of the Uefa Champions League from ESPN.
